Joe Beevers -- 105,000
Des Jonas -- 456,000
Peter Evans -- 415,000
Mohammed Shaffiq -- 284,000
John Conroy -- 441,000
Dan Carter -- 381,000
Billy Ngo -- 679,000
Jerome Bradpiece -- 875,000

For anyone who knows Walsall Grosvenor, the curvy wall coming down from the ceiling as you face the bar is where the seating positions are projected, and in fact the final table is projected live right now.  This means that when you come in to the casino, you're often greeted with a few rows of people who look like they're just standing in the middle of the floor gazing upwards like something out of Invasion of the Bodysnatchers.

Shaf raises (so many pots seem to start like that) and says, "I've got exactly 180,500," before anyone can ask him.  Dan Carter thinks about it, before calling the 40k raise.  Billy says, "Tempting..." but was wary of the lack of raise from Dan  - saw him call a raise with KK yesterday which trapped two players with smaller pairs into getting all in against him - and leaves the two of them to see the flop.

Flop:  three clubs two spades   Dan checks, Shaf bets 30k, Dan passes.
